Tennessee SB 2138 (114) — Criminal Offenses - As enacted, requires a person convicted of vehicular homicide proximately resulting from the person's intoxication to be punished as no lower than a Range II offender if the person, as a result of the same course of conduct, is also convicted of leaving the scene of the accident. - Amends TCA Title 39; Title 40 and Title 55.

Timeline

The legislative action history — every referral, reading, and vote.

  • 2026-01-23 Filed for introduction filing
  • 2026-02-02 Introduced, Passed on First Consideration introduction
  • 2026-02-03 Sponsor(s) Added. sponsorship
  • 2026-02-05 Passed on Second Consideration, refer to Senate Judiciary Committee referral-committee
  • 2026-02-12 Sponsor(s) Added. sponsorship
  • 2026-02-18 Placed on Senate Judiciary Committee calendar for 2/24/2026
  • 2026-02-24 Recommended for passage, refer to Senate Calendar Committee
  • 2026-03-03 Placed on Senate Regular Calendar for 3/5/2026
  • 2026-03-05 Engrossed; ready for transmission to House receipt
  • 2026-03-05 Sponsor(s) Added. sponsorship
  • 2026-03-05 Passed Senate, Ayes 26, Nays 0, PNV 5 passage
  • 2026-03-09 Rcvd. from S., held on H. desk.
  • 2026-03-30 Passed H., Ayes 82, Nays 1, PNV 10 passage
  • 2026-03-30 Subst. for comp. HB. substitution
  • 2026-04-01 Signed by Senate Speaker passage
  • 2026-04-01 Enrolled and ready for signatures enrolled
  • 2026-04-02 Transmitted to Governor for action. executive-receipt
  • 2026-04-02 Signed by H. Speaker passage
  • 2026-04-14 Signed by Governor. executive-signature
  • 2026-05-05 Effective date(s) 07/01/2026
  • 2026-05-05 Pub. Ch. 715
